Here’s a DIY challenge for the long Bank Holiday weekend: go back to the future and replicate this retro 1957 Magnavox TV casing, hollowed out to install a colour screen and set top boxes.
You may swear by your 1080p flatscreen TV and Sky+ HD set up, but deep down we’re wiling to bet a bit of you yearns for the yesteryear, when hand-crafted cabinets like this 1957 Magnavox clogged up the living room, beaming out fuzzy, warming, monochrome images.
One enterprising modder has combined the best of both worlds, scooping out the innards of this 1957 Magnavox TV and shoving in his set top boxes where the Magnavox speaker once was. We reckon there’s more than enough space inside the Magnavox TV to squeeze your Apple TV, Freesat box, Blu-ray player and console.
